Why Linen? The Fabric of the Heat Survivors

Let’s start with the basics. Linen is made from flax, a plant that thrives in warm climates. Unlike synthetic fabrics or even heavier cottons, linen is naturally breathable, lightweight, and moisture-wicking. That means it absorbs sweat and allows air to flow through the weave—essentially turning your outfit into a personal AC system.

But beyond comfort, linen also brings style to the table. It’s got that slightly lived-in look that screams relaxed elegance. Think of linen kurtas as the fashion equivalent of a breezy Goa afternoon—effortless, easy, and just the right amount of chic.

The Style Spectrum: From Minimal to Regal

One of the best things about linen kurtas is their versatility. Whether you’re the type who likes to keep things understated or you enjoy turning heads with your outfit, there’s a linen kurta look for everyone.

  • The Everyday Hero: For casual days, a light-colored, plain linen kurta paired with chinos or straight pants is a no-brainer. Add leather sandals or kolhapuris, and you’re golden.

  • The Office-Appropriate Look: Yes, you can wear linen to work. Choose a structured kurta in darker tones like navy, olive, or charcoal. Pair it with slim-fit trousers and loafers for a polished yet summer-friendly ensemble.

  • The Festive Spin: For functions or celebrations, go for embroidered linen kurtas or ones with subtle detailing like contrast piping or hand block prints. Add a Nehru jacket in a complementary fabric, and you’ve got a look that says "I showed up, and I did it in style."

You can even layer linen on linen if you're feeling experimental—a short kurta over wide linen trousers has that artsy, contemporary flair that’s very much in vogue.

Color Palettes that Work Like a Charm

Color can make or break your summer look. And with linen, certain shades just sing.

  • Light Neutrals: Whites, creams, beiges, and soft greys keep you looking and feeling cool. They also reflect sunlight, which is a win when the heat index is in the danger zone.

  • Earth Tones: Olive green, rust, ochre, and dusty pinks complement linen’s natural texture and add a grounded vibe to your outfit.

  • Pastels: Powder blue, mint green, lilac, and pale peach are perfect for brunches, casual meetups, or even a day at a summer wedding.

Avoid very dark or very loud neon shades in peak summer—they tend to absorb heat and feel a bit overwhelming in linen’s muted aesthetic.

Keeping It Fresh: Linen Care 101

Okay, let’s address the one not-so-glamorous side of linen: it wrinkles. A lot. But don’t panic—those creases are part of the charm. In fact, fashion purists will tell you that a slightly rumpled linen kurta looks more natural and authentic than one that’s been ironed within an inch of its life.

Still, here are a few tips to keep things from getting too sloppy:

  • Wash cold and air-dry flat to preserve the fiber strength.

  • Steam instead of iron if you want to smooth out creases without creating sharp, unnatural lines.

  • Store hanging, not folded, to reduce deep wrinkles.

Honestly though, a few soft creases just add to that easy, effortless vibe—so embrace them.

Linen kurtas aren’t just stylish—they’re smart. They acknowledge the reality of the climate we live in and offer a solution that doesn’t compromise on aesthetics. They're traditional without being boring, modern without trying too hard.

In an age where sustainability matters more than ever, linen also happens to be one of the most eco-friendly fabrics out there. It requires less water to produce, is biodegradable, and lasts longer if cared for properly. So you’re not just looking good—you’re doing good.
